The Foundation of Semaglutide: A Powerful Ally in Weight Management

Semaglutide is a gl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ist, a class of medications that mimics a natural hormone in your body. This hormone plays a crucial role in regulating blood sugar levels and appetite. While originally approved for managing Type 2 diabetes, semaglutide has emerged as a highly effective treatment for chronic weight management, showing promising results for individuals with or without diabetes.

The mechanism behind semaglutide’s success is multifaceted. It works by slowing down gastric emptying, making you feel fuller for longer after meals, and by acting on appetite centers in the brain to reduce hunger and cravings. This dual action helps individuals consume fewer calories naturally, leading to significant weight loss.

Why Dose Increases Are Part of the Journey: The Titration Process

The idea of increasing your medication dose might seem counterintuitive at first, but with semaglutide, it’s a deliberate and medically sound strategy known as titration. This gradual dose escalation is fundamental to ensuring both the safety and efficacy of the treatment.

Understanding Dose Escalation

Titration serves a critical purpose: it allows your body to slowly adapt to the medication, thereby minimizing the likelihood and severity of potential side effects. When you first start semaglutide, your body needs time to adjust to its effects on your digestive system and appetite regulation. Starting with a low dose and incrementally increasing it helps to mitigate common gastrointestinal symptoms like nausea or discomfort, making the transition smoother and improving overall adherence to the treatment plan.

The typical dose escalation schedule for injectable semaglutide, particularly for chronic weight management, often begins with a very low dose and gradually increases over several weeks. For instance, a common starting point might be 0.25 mg once weekly, progressing to 0.5 mg, then 1.0 mg, 1.7 mg, and finally reaching a maintenance dose of 2.4 mg once weekly. Each increase is typically spaced four weeks apart, giving your body ample time to acclimate. For oral semaglutide, different titration schedules are also carefully followed to achieve optimal results.

What Happens When You Increase Your Semaglutide Dose: Expected Benefits

As you progress through your semaglutide treatment and your dose is gradually increased under medical supervision, you can anticipate several enhanced benefits that contribute to more significant and sustainable weight loss.

Greater Weight Loss and Body Composition Improvements

One of the most compelling outcomes of increasing your semaglutide dose is the potential for greater overall weight loss. Studies have shown a dose-dependent relationship, meaning higher doses often correlate with more substantial reductions in body weight. For instance, clinical trials have revealed that individuals taking higher doses, such as 7.2 mg (an investigational dose in trials, not currently FDA-approved for commercial use) or the maximum FDA-approved 2.4 mg weekly dose for weight management, experienced more significant percentage body weight loss compared to those on lower doses or a placebo. In some studies, nearly a third of participants on higher doses achieved 25% or more of their starting weight loss.

Beyond the number on the scale, increased doses can also lead to beneficial changes in body composition. This often includes a more pronounced reduction in waist circumference, a clinically meaningful measure of cardiometabolic risk. Losing visceral fat, which accumulates around organs, is particularly important for overall health, and higher semaglutide doses contribute to this targeted fat reduction.

Enhanced Metabolic Health Markers

Semaglutide’s benefits extend far beyond just weight loss; it also significantly impacts various markers of metabolic health. As the dose increases, these improvements can become even more pronounced:

Improved Blood Sugar Control (HbA1c)

For individuals with Type 2 diabetes or those at risk, higher doses of semaglutide can lead to better regulation of blood sugar levels. This is reflected in a reduced HbA1c, which measures average blood glucose over several months. Studies on both injectable and oral semaglutide have shown that higher doses are more effective in helping patients reach target HbA1c levels, reducing the long-term complications associated with elevated blood sugar.

Blood Pressure and Cholesterol Reduction

Many patients experience a beneficial decrease in blood pressure as they lose weight and continue treatment with semaglutide. This contributes to overall cardiovascular health, particularly for those managing hypertension. Additionally, higher doses can lead to improvements in cholesterol readings, specifically by lowering triglyceride levels and improving overall lipid profiles, which further reduces cardiovascular risk.

Enhanced Liver Health

Semaglutide may also improve markers of non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D), a condition commonly linked to obesity and diabetes. By reducing fat accumulation in the liver, higher doses can support better liver function and potentially mitigate the risk of long-term liver complications.

More Pronounced Appetite Suppression and Satiety

One of the primary ways semaglutide aids weight loss is by influencing appetite and satiety. As your dose increases, these effects typically intensify. You may experience a deeper sense of fullness after meals, leading to reduced food intake. Cravings for unhealthy foods often diminish, making it easier to adhere to a reduced-calorie diet. This enhanced control over appetite empowers you to make healthier food choices and maintain consistency in your eating patterns.

Navigating the Changes: Understanding Potential Side Effects

While increasing your semaglutide dose unlocks greater benefits, it’s also important to be prepared for potential changes in how your body responds. Side effects are a common part of the journey, especially during the dose escalation phase, but understanding them and how to manage them is key.

Common Gastrointestinal Effects

The most frequently reported side effects of semaglutide often involve the digestive system. These can include:

  • Nausea: A feeling of sickness in the stomach.
  • Vomiting: Expelling stomach contents.
  • Diarrhea: Loose, watery stools.
  • Constipation: Difficulty or infrequent bowel movements.
  • Abdominal pain or discomfort: A general ache or unease in the stomach area.

These symptoms are usually mild to moderate and tend to be most noticeable during the initial weeks of treatment or immediately after a dose increase. As your body adapts to the higher dose, these effects typically lessen over time. Less Common and Higher-Dose Specific Side Effects

While most side effects are gastrointestinal, some less common or dose-dependent effects have been noted in clinical trials:

  • Dysaesthesia: This refers to an altered sensation of touch, which can sometimes manifest as skin sensitivity, ‘pain,’ or a ‘burning sensation.’ In studies involving higher doses (e.g., investigational 7.2 mg), dysaesthesia was reported in a higher percentage of patients compared to those on lower doses. It’s important to monitor for any unusual sensations and discuss them with your healthcare provider.
  • Increased Heart Rate: Some individuals may experience a slight increase in their resting heart rate. It’s advisable to regularly check your heart rate and report any significant changes to your medical team.

Important Considerations and Rare, More Serious Risks

Pancreatitis and Gallbladder Issues

Semaglutide, like other GLP-1 RAs, has been associated with a low risk of pancreatitis (inflammation of the pancreas) and gallbladder problems (e.g., gallstones). Symptoms to watch for include severe stomach pain, chills, fever, nausea, vomiting, or yellow eyes/skin. Promptly report any such symptoms to your doctor.

Thyroid Tumors (including Medullary Thyroid Carcinoma)

In animal studies, semaglutide has caused thyroid C-cell tumors, including medullary thyroid carcinoma (MTC). It is unknown whether semaglutide causes thyroid C-cell tumors, including MTC, in humans. Semaglutide should not be used in patients with a personal or family history of MTC or in patients with Multiple Endocrine Neoplasia syndrome type 2 (MEN 2). Report any lump or swelling in your neck, trouble swallowing or breathing, or hoarseness to your doctor.

Allergic Reactions

Severe allergic reactions, though rare, can occur. These might include rash, itching, swelling of your face, lips, tongue, or throat, or difficulty breathing. Seek immediate medical attention if you experience any signs of a severe allergic reaction.

Dehydration and Kidney Problems

Gastrointestinal side effects like severe n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ea can sometimes lead to dehydration, which, if not managed, can affect kidney function. Maintaining adequate hydration is crucial, especially during the initial phases of treatment or after a dose increase.

Hypoglycemia (Low Blood Sugar) and Hyperglycemia (High Blood Sugar)

Semaglutide itself typically does not cause hypoglycemia. However, if taken in combination with other medications that lower blood sugar, such as insulin or sulfonylureas, the risk of hypoglycemia increases. Symptoms of low blood sugar include dizziness, confusion, shakiness, or excessive hunger. Conversely, hyperglycemia can occur if you miss doses, overeat, or experience illness.

It is paramount to follow all instructions from your healthcare team regarding medication use, diet, and exercise. Persistent or Severe Side Effects

While mild gastrointestinal side effects are common and often subside, if you experience prolonged, severe, or unmanageable side effects at a particular dose, it’s crucial to communicate this immediately with your healthcare provider. Your provider might recommend:

  • Dose Reduction: Temporarily lowering your dose to allow your body more time to adjust, then slowly re-titrating.
  • Slower Titration Schedule: Extending the time between dose increases to give your body more opportunity to adapt.
  • Symptom Management Strategies: Providing guidance or prescribing additional medications (like anti-nausea medication) to alleviate discomfort.

The goal is always to find a dose that is both effective for weight loss and tolerable for your well-being. Patient comfort and safety are paramount in our personalized care at TrimRx.
